Why am I unable to use Korean block names and path names in Simulink 7.1 (R2008a)?

I implement the following steps in Simulink 7.1 (R2008a)
1. Open simulink new-model editor.
2. Drag and drop some block into the model.
3. Re-name the block in Korean and Save the model.
Simulink complains that Korean characters cannot be saved:
??? Error using ==> save_system
If I execute the following commands
bdclose all; set_param(0, 'CharacterEncoding', 'ISO-8859-1')
I can save mdl file with Korean named block.

This enhancement has been incorporated in Release 2011b (R2011b). For previous product releases, read below for any possible workarounds:
There is a limitation in Simulink 7.1 (R2008a) in the way that non ISO-8859-1, US-ASCII, Windows-1252, or Shift-JIS, character encodings are saved or loaded for the first time. Attempting to save or load such a model will cause an error.
As a workaround, execute the following at the MATLAB command prompt, and then save the model.
load_system('simulink');
feature('MultibyteCharSetChecking',0);
